Chapter 8-Love Is Not Jealous
Love is not jealous.
"Whatever! If there's no jealousy, then there's no love!"
-my Uncle Harry (My uncle, not Sakura's uncle)
~*~*~*~
I glare at Ayame. This is the third time she's come over to Kakashi and asked him if he needs anything. But I know exactly what that over-attentive little (count to ten, Sakura...) waitress really means. What she really means is, "Kakashi, do you need me? Because if you'd like, I'll happily throw myself at you since I've seen your face all those years ago and am now completely smitten with you, even though I don't know a thing about you, have nothing in common with you, and only want to get in your pants because you're so goddamn hot! Hehe!" Blush and bat of the eyes.
Crack!
Ugh! And I've just snapped my third pair of chopsticks today!
"Sakura, are you alright?" Kakashi looks at me worriedly as I check to make sure (again) that I didn't get any splinters.
"I'm fine, Kakashi." I smile unconvincingly back at him.
"Okay..."
"More napkins?" Ayame continues her "conversation" with Kakashi.
Count to ten, Sakura. One...
"No thanks, Ayame. I've got plenty."
"Are you sure? There's plenty in the back!"
Stop incessantly smiling at him you little...Two...
"I'm fine, Ayame. Really."
"Well, you can never have enough napkins you know?!"
He's not interested, can't you see that?!...Three...
"What about soy sauce? Can never have enough soy sauce!"
"Um, actually, if you put too much soy sauce, won't it make the soup salty?"
He's not taking your bait, so why don't you just take a spatula and shove it up your...Four...
"You know, you're right. Of course you're right! You're so smart!"
"Um...right..."
Otherwise, I'll happily do it for you...Five...
"What about some more-"
That's it! I've had enough!
I blatantly place my hand on top of Kakashi's and give it a little squeeze.
"So, Kakashi. Where exactly are you planning to take me on this little date of ours?" At my emphasis on the word "date" Ayame's smiling face, to my deep pleasure, immediately falls.
"Y-You're on a date with her? But isn't she a little young?" Ayame asks, completely ignoring me and speaking solely to Kakashi.
"Actually..."
"Actually, Kakashi and I both agree that our age difference doesn't matter much." I answer confidently for Kakashi.
"But isn't she your student or something?" Ayame continues to speak only to Kakashi.
"Was being the operative word. The Godaime is my teacher now." I narrow my eyes at Ayame.
"But..."
"So does this mean you're going to take your mask off for me from now on?" I give Kakashi's hand another tight squeeze and give him a radiant smile, taking my turn to ignore Ayame.
"Sakura..."
"C'mon, Kakashi! How do you expect to eat your ramen?"
"Really, really fast?"
"You can get an ulcer if you always rush through your food like that, you know?"
"Is that so?"
"I'm a medic, Kakashi. I know these sorts of things. And by the way you inhale your food just to hide your face, I know you're not chewing your food properly. You're supposed to put your eating utensils down after each bite to ensure that you're chewing your food right."
"Geez, thanks for the advice, mom."
"Fine, Kakashi. Don't listen to me. Just don't ask for my help when you come into the hospital with a ruptured ulcer one of these days."
"All this just to see my face, Sakura?"
"Ah, but you forget, Kakashi. I have seen your face already. When you kissed me. Twice."
I hear Ayame give a little squeak and Naruto (who came back inside with Hinata a little while ago) gasp "Twice?! But I only saw him kiss her once! When did he-" But I pointedly ignore them both.
"Fine, Sakura. But not here."
"Why not?"
"Because...There are other people around. Last night was a fluke. When I show my face to you, Sakura, I want it to be for you and only you."
Another small squeak from Ayame, another gasp from Naruto. Even Hinata and Teuchi, Ayame's dad, give a small "oh!"
"That's...romantic, Kakashi."
"I'm very romantic, Sakura. So hurry up and finish your ramen so that I can show you just how much."
"You're going to make me get an ulcer."
"I'm going to make you do more than that once I show you my face."
"What?!" Ayame, Naruto, Teuchi, and I say in unison. Hinata says nothing and just blushes profusely.
"Oh, sorry! Didn't mean to say that part out loud." Kakashi blushes under his mask, sweatdrops, and scratches the back of his neck nervously. Despite my warnings, he swivels around on his stool facing away from all of us to face the street and Ichiraku's conveniently placed banners instead. Bowl of ramen in one hand and chopsticks in the other, Kakashi only turns back around less than a minute later when his bowl is already completely empty.
"Ugh!" We all say in disappointed unison, each for our different reasons. Ayame and Teuchi at not seeing his face for a second time, Naruto and Hinata for not seeing his face for a first time, and me at his not heeding my words and continuing to eat his food improperly.
I frown at him disapprovingly and make him wait patiently as I eat my food properly and am full and satisfied 10 minutes later.
"So where to next?" I ask, wiping my mouth clean with my napkin.
Kakashi takes his own napkin and to my and everyone else's shock, dabs it on the corner of my mouth to get a spot I obviously missed.
"I'm thinking a nice, dark movie theater." He smiles down at me with one half-hooded, sparkling eye.
Squeak from Ayame. Gasp from Naruto. Small "oh!" from Hinata and Teuchi.
"Perfect." I smile back at him and take his hand as he helps me off my stool. Kakashi surprises all of us again by paying for both of our meals and doesn't release my hand even after I'm back on my feet. We walk out of Ichiraku's holding hands.
I don't look back. I don't have to. I already know that Ayame, Naruto, Hinata, and Teuchi are gaping at us.
Love is not jealous, but if there's no jealousy, then there's no love.
Why does that phrase keep repeating itself over and over in my head? So, I was jealous. Doesn't mean I'm in love. Am I in love?
NAH! I was just trying to get Ayame to lay off, wasn't I?
Kakashi releases my hand only to wrap his arm around my shoulders and gently kiss me on the top of the head. I find myself leaning comfortably into his embrace and smiling silly our entire walk to the movie theater.
Wasn't I?
